The size of the pre filter really depends on the plate chiller and the gaps between the plates. I was advised the gap between the plates on mine should be no smaller than 0.5mm at worse, so they recommended using a pre filter which would filter particles smaller than 0.5mm (they actually said 0.1mm, which is not really usable for me/my application). I went for #40 mesh which has an aperture of .415mm, the theory being it'll do the job whilst maximising flow rate.
